Hands free, Heads up

When underway you really should be in hands-free and head-up mode, so the first two obvious helping hands are something to hold your phone and something to hold your drink. Drink holders are available with a SeaSucker mount and simpler press-on vacuum mount styles, and in several permanently mounted flavors.

If you have a flat surface to work with, and a little space underneath, a recessed cup holder can be an easy install with a single cutout with a hole saw and drop-in installation.

A stainless steel cup holder — available in various diameters and depths — adds a touch of style to the utility. You will likely want to run a drain line with this style of drink holder to avoid draining water and other liquids into your console.

It’s often the case that helm real estate is at a premium and a vertical mount on the side of a center console or nearby bulkhead is better placement for a drink holder. A style suitable for bulkhead mounts will keep your drink near at hand but not in the way.


Phone's Secure

A free-floating phone is in grave danger at sea, given that they don’t float, yet you’ll want yours close at hand, and charged up, when the moment to grab a photo or some video pops up. Styles of phone holders familiar from car dashboards are one solution. The advantage of this style is that they provide a heads-up display format, which is useful if you are using an app for navigation. Both suction-mount and permanently-mounted styles are available.

But a phone sitting in the open on the helm is susceptible to overheating and water exposure, plus other misadventures. A recessed organizer box solves all three problems, and adds a built-in USB charger to keep your phone charged for the moment when something big gets hooked.


Tackle Management

Do you find yourself rooting for fish handling gear in the moment of handling a big fish? “Where’s the pliers? Where’s the Boga Grip?” Sound familiar?

A center console is a great place to keep and organize tackle that needs to be both out of the way and at the ready at the same time. Pliers, lip grippers, knives, gaffs, nets, leader material, and terminal tackle are all in the category of needed periodically-to-rarely but also efficiently-to-urgently. Combo racks collect everything into one place.

You can even go so far as to turn your console into your tackle box with inset and tilt-out tackle tray storage units that are available in a range of sizes and configurations. The helm is also often a good location for adding rod storage.

Places for This and That

For general storage, adding a glove box can answer all sorts of storage questions, from car keys and wallet to boat registration to a two-way radio and other things that might need to be handy but also protected from the elements and loss, while a catch all storage box provides open storage and quick access to items like sunscreen and reading glasses.

Mesh Storage

Mesh webbing provides storage that’s flexible in all dimensions — size, shape and location — and expands the storage possibilities on your boat. Permanent or stick-on mesh storage units can be added just about anywhere. Stick one on the back of your console access door to take advantage of otherwise unused volume.

Comfort and Convenience

Helm pads give your feet a break on long days at the wheel.

An easy install with an adhesive backing, you can get helm pads pre-cut or custom-fitted in SeaDek and Shark Deck.

Custom helm risers provide better visibility over tall consoles and high bows, as well as cushioning for your feet.

Going a little further, a custom-sized helm riser can give your feet a break while also giving you a better view from behind the helm. Simply provide your desired length, width and height, and pick a Starboard color for the riser and a Shark Deck color.


Dress It Up

Plain or weathered switch covers can be enhanced by replacing those unlabeled or worn actuators with laser-etched replacement rocker switch covers. With labels that are etched rather than printed, these switch covers not only dress up your helm but also improve function as the labels are illuminated and readable at night.

An actuator removal tool makes this an easy aesthetic upgrade to your helm

Replacing weathered switch covers (left) with new laser-etched covers is a 10-minute job and instantly improves the appearance of your helm. Hard plastic, laser-etched covers are both more durable and more practical, since the labels are translucent and visible in the dark.


Today vs. Forever

One thing holding many boat projects back is the need to drill holes in pretty fiberglass. SeaSucker vacuum mounts get around that with up to 210 pounds of holding power (and a built-in indicator letting you know when the vacuum needs to be recharged), and you can move them around as you like. Most types of helm accessories are available in either permanent mount or vacuum mount. You can decide how committed you are to your mods.
